INLAND EMPIRE (2007)
Certification15 Our Rating
How to describe 'Inland Empire' to the uninitiated? I think the answer is if you're new to David Lynch films don't start with this one, if you like his stuff you'll love it. Nikki, a leading Hollywood film actress, but living an empty life, starts work on a film that is a remake of an old Polish film that was never completed due to too many on set deaths. PENDA'S FEN (1974)
Certification12 Our Rating
Through a series of real and imagined encounters with angels, demons, and England's pagan past, a pastor's son begins to question his religion and politics, and comes to terms with his sexuality.

THE DARK (2005)
Certification15 Our Rating
Adelle decides to take her daughter Sarah to Wales in the hope that the child can rebuild a relationship with her estranged father, but only days after their arrival tragedy strikes when Sarah is swept out to sea and drowned. Tormented by visions of her dead daughter Adelle hears of an ancient legend, a passage way back from a land of the dead should one of the living take the place of the already taken. TRUE BLOOD SEASON 2 DISC 3 (2009)
Certification18 Our Rating
Episode 5, Never Let Me Go; Sookie determines to find Godric and to learn more from the bell-hop, Sam finds out Daphne's secret, Maryann determines to stay at Sookie's and Sarah decides to spend some private time with Jason.
Episode 6; Hard-Hearted Hannah; Eggs has a flashback and him and Tara go for a walk in some strange woods, Bill's maker arrives, we learn something of his 1930s past and Sookie and Hugo visit the church, about which Jason is beginning to have doubts.
